The service you will work in….

Hestia's Homelessness Prevention Service provides support to single adults and couples with no dependents who are homeless or at risk of being made homeless within 56 days. This is a payment-by-results scheme where we aim to achieve specific outcomes and prevent homelessness through mediation and sourcing new accommodation.

A day in this role looks like….

As a Team Administrator at Hestia, you will play a crucial role in our Complex Needs Service. Your contributions will directly influence the lives of our service users, guiding them towards a path of empowerment and independence.

A day will never look the same and some of the things you can expect to do/be responsible for are:

Process and reconcile financial transactions, including invoices, Discretionary housing payments and prevention fund payments.

Assist in budget tracking and financial reporting.

Collaborate with the team manager, finance team, statutory and non-statutory organisations to ensure accurate and timely financial transactions.

Manage the referral inbox to ensure timely and effective response to incoming emails.

Efficiently allocate new referrals in accordance with the SHPS referral criteria to caseworkers.

Maintain accurate records of referral data and outcomes.

Accurately input and maintain data in databases and spreadsheets.

Ensure the confidentiality and security of sensitive information.

Maintain accurate and up-to-date records.

Identify landlords offering suitable private rented accommodation for our clients at the local housing allowance rate.

Negotiating deposits and rental payments

Updating our portfolio of accommodation providers and sharing with the team.

Ensuring the subscription renewal of accommodation platforms.
